Overall Meaning

The Stevens & Foster's song, "I Want to Be Loved" presents different life situations where people are seeking love and acceptance. In the first stanza, a young boy is trying to act cool and impress his friends by stealing from a store. However, he deeply craves the love and admiration of his friends and believes that impressing them through delinquent behavior is the only way to be accepted. The chorus shows that everyone has an innate desire to be loved and accepted for who they are, regardless of their flaws and inadequacies.


The second stanza portrays the life of a single mother who is working two jobs to provide for her family. She is overwhelmed with the difficulties of life, and she longs for someone to comfort and care for her. The verse emphasizes that everyone needs to feel wanted and that relationships are a vital component of human life. In the final part of the song, the focus shifts to an older man who is sitting in a bar, reflecting on his life. He is looking for solace and comfort from his loneliness, and he finds himself pouring out his heart while buying a round of drinks for himself and other patrons.
